Vue.js 1和Vu级大揭秘_的后续版本_更轻量的核心库减少了不必要的开销

Vue.js 1和Vue.js 2:版本升级大揭秘


Vue.js 2就像Vue.js 1的升级版,它带来了很多新功能和改进,让前端开发变得更加强大、灵活和高效。

一、版本迭代


Vue.js 2是Vue.js 1的后续版本,它是在Vue.js 1发布后,根据社区反馈和实际使用经验进行的一次重大升级。

Vue.js 1:这是一个轻量级的框架,让前端开发变得简单。

Vue.js 2:在保留Vue.js 1的优点基础上,进行了很多改进,更适应现代前端开发的需求。

二、功能改进


Vue.js 2增加了许多新功能,让开发更加高效:

三、性能优化


Vue.js 2在性能上进行了大量优化,以下是关键点:

四、社区和生态系统


Vue.js 2的发布带动了社区和生态系统的发展:

五、实例说明


通过以下简单的组件定义对比,我们可以看到Vue.js 2在性能和功能上的提升:

Vue.js 1的组件定义 Vue.js 2的组件定义
(Vue.js 1的代码示例) (Vue.js 2的代码示例)

结论


Vue.js 2在版本迭代、功能改进和性能优化方面都进行了重大升级,为开发者提供了更高效、更灵活的开发体验。建议开发者学习和掌握Vue.js 2的新特性和最佳实践,并积极参与社区活动。

相关问答FAQs


1. Vue 1和Vue 2是同一个项目的不同版本吗?

Vue 1和Vue 2都是由Vue.js团队开发的,但Vue 2是Vue 1的升级版,它在性能和功能上有很大提升。

2. Vue 1和Vue 2有哪些主要的不兼容变化?

Vue 2在语法和用法上与Vue 1有一些不兼容的变化,例如组件定义方式、指令参数语法和过渡动画的实现方式。

3. 我应该使用Vue 1还是Vue 2来开发项目?

对于新项目,推荐使用Vue 2。对于已经使用Vue 1开发的项目,如果没有特别需求,可以考虑逐步迁移到Vue 2。